Tebow still thinks he can play in the NFL

He may not be actively pursuing work in the NFL, but if someone happens to need Tim Tebow, he's ready to answer the call.

Tebow, who hasn't been in the league since 2012, joined CBS Sports Radio's Doug Gottlieb recently and was asked if an NFL team came calling, would he be ready?

"I mean, for me, I'm in the best shape I've ever been in," the former New York Jets and Denver Broncos quarterback said. "I'm still young, I still feel really good. So is that something that I feel like I can be an effective quarterback in the NFL? Yeah, I really do feel like I could be."

The 28-year-old added that football is far from the only thing in his life, referring to his new book and charitable foundation, and seems happy having found a purpose outside the sport.

"I'm extremely busy doing a lot of things I love to do," said Tebow. "Football is just one thing that I love to do. But it can't become your everything because eventually you're not going to be able to play, whether that's today or five years from now. And if it's your everything, when you're done what do you do?"
